If baby arrives when the snow arrives, then consider this frosty name! Wintar is a feminine moniker of English origin derived from the classic name Winter. Perfect for parents who love this cold and blustery time of year, Wintar offers a twist on the traditional. The word winter itself comes from the German and Old English word that means “time of water,” most likely owing to the increase in rain and snow during these months. But, regardless of the season, your little snowflake is sure to suit this wintry name perfectly.
